Transaction 5b3ddf35291111d23efa0f011d6af86ae4435372a8c3bad8486dd8aefec4bc86
1 Input
1 Output
-
5b3ddf35291111d23efa0f011d6af86ae4435372a8c3bad8486dd8aefec4bc86:0
- value
- 2670662
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a0f8311f670a0fd4e3e0dc64f58186b83e88a4e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AfoD8KUbVNNWbUZ5z4hwhfUtbSMT3YRLh